Preparing for Construction Projects

One of the most frequent reasons for land clearing in Texas is to prepare a site for new construction. Before any foundation can be laid or framework erected, the land must be completely free of obstacles.

Residential and Commercial Building

Whether you’re building your dream home, a new commercial building, or a multi-unit residential development, the site must be properly prepared. This involves:

  • Removing Vegetation: All trees, shrubs, and undergrowth need to be cleared to create a blank canvas for architects and builders. Professional services ensure that even deep-rooted stumps are removed, preventing future foundation issues.
  • Grading the Land: After clearing, the land often needs to be graded. This process levels the ground and ensures proper drainage, which is crucial for preventing water damage to the future structure.
  • Ensuring Safe Access: Clearing also involves creating access roads for construction vehicles and equipment. A clear, stable path is essential for the safety and efficiency of the entire project.

Without thorough land clearing, construction can face costly delays and long-term structural problems. Starting with a professionally cleared and graded site sets your project up for success from the ground up.

Enhancing Agricultural and Ranching Land

Texas has a rich agricultural heritage, and land clearing is fundamental to modern farming and ranching operations. Clearing land can significantly boost the productivity and manageability of your property.

Creating Pastures and Croplands

For ranchers, converting wooded or overgrown areas into productive pastureland is essential for livestock. Clearing dense brush and trees allows nutritious grasses to grow, providing ample grazing space. Similarly, farmers often need to clear land to expand their croplands, increasing their yield and profitability. Professional clearing services can selectively remove unwanted vegetation while preserving valuable topsoil, ensuring the land remains fertile for years to come.

Improving Land Health

Overgrown land can become a breeding ground for pests and invasive plant species that compete with desirable vegetation for resources. Selective clearing helps manage these threats, promoting a healthier ecosystem. By removing dead trees and dense underbrush, you also reduce the risk of wildfires, a significant concern in many parts of Texas. A well-managed property is a safer and more productive one.

Restoring and Reclaiming Overgrown Property

Sometimes, land becomes neglected and overgrown, losing its usability and aesthetic appeal. Whether you’ve inherited a piece of property or purchased a tract that hasn’t been maintained, land clearing can bring it back to life.

Increasing Property Value

An overgrown, inaccessible plot of land is difficult to sell and has limited use. Clearing away dense vegetation, unsightly brush, and dead trees can dramatically improve a property’s curb appeal and increase its market value. Potential buyers can better envision the land’s potential, whether for building, recreation, or agriculture.

Improving Accessibility and Safety

Dense brush and fallen trees can make a property difficult and dangerous to navigate. Clearing paths and opening up sightlines not only makes the land more accessible for recreational activities like hiking or hunting but also enhances safety. It removes hiding spots for potentially dangerous wildlife and reduces the risk of accidents. Reclaiming your land makes it a space you can enjoy and use with peace of mind.

Developing Infrastructure and Utilities

Land clearing is also a critical component of public and private infrastructure development. Projects that benefit entire communities often begin with clearing a path.

Roads and Utilities

The construction of new roads, highways, and utility lines—such as power, water, and gas—requires clear, unobstructed corridors. Land clearing contractors work with engineers and project managers to prepare these rights-of-way according to precise specifications. This ensures that infrastructure can be installed safely and efficiently, connecting communities and providing essential services.

Recreational Areas

Creating parks, sports fields, and other recreational facilities also starts with land clearing. Transforming a raw piece of land into a community asset involves removing vegetation, grading the terrain, and preparing the ground for landscaping and construction. Professional clearing helps lay the groundwork for spaces where communities can gather and thrive.
